Prussia, Kingdom. A Rare Order of Louise, Type II, I Class Cross Auction Archive The reverse features multiple cotton(Luisen Orden 2. Form). Instituted 3 August 1814 by King Friedrich Wilhelm III. (1814 1917 issue). Constructed of 18K Gold with multi coloured enamels, consisting of a Cross Patte with black enameled arms, the obverse overlaid by a central blue enameled medallion bearing a silvered monogram of Queen Louise, circumscribed by stars and situated within a Gold ring, the reverse overlaid by a central blue enameled monogram bearing silvered campaign dates
